11-307.Same; unlawful acts; informing public. Any person or public or private entity who shall impair, impede, obstruct or otherwise interfere with the secretary of state or any student, college, university, or with any member of the military services or any military installation in carrying out the provisions of this act shall be guilty of a class A misdemeanor. Nothing in this section shall be construed to limit or prohibit any person or any public or private entity from engaging in any activity intended to inform the public or any portion of the public of means whereby persons may assure or attempt to assure their qualification to be determined a resident or to have a permanent residence at any particular place.

History: L. 1989, ch. 257, § 7; May 18.
